🏆 Top Setup of the Day
$GEV ( ▼ 4.61% ) – Long term trade (Same as last time)
-
The Context: A spin-off from General Electric, GEV is a global leader in the energy transition, focusing on power, wind, and electrification. They recently secured a massive wind contract with Taiwan Power and are aggressively expanding U.S. manufacturing to meet soaring grid demands.
-
The Setup: This stock is a beast. Historically, every pullback to the 30-week Moving Average has launched a ~150% rally. We are there again.
-
The Logic: The price action is incredibly tight. Volatility is contracting, and in physics as in markets, contraction leads to expansion (the breakout).

📊 Trading Framework Reminder
p span[style*=”font-size”] { line-height: 1.6; }
Remember: Every long-term investment alert can also be played as a swing trade.
Long-Term Investors (3-12 Month Holds)
-
Entry: Full position on breakout
-
Profit Taking: Sell 1/4 to 1/5 at Goal 1
-
Exit Signal: Close below 20-day EMA (your trend guide) or 50EMA
-
Why: Strong moves are hard to time at the top, but the 20EMA acts as a reliable trend filter
Swing Traders (2-6 Week Holds)
-
Entry: Full position on breakout
-
Profit Taking: Sell 1/3 at Goal 1
-
Final Exit: Remainder at Goal 2
